directions

  • In large bowl mix flour, baking powder, sugar and salt.
  • Cut in butter until m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
  • Stir in apple cider until soft dough forms and leaves sides of bowl.
  • Turn out on floured surface. Knead into a ball and pat out to 1/2 inch thickness.
  • Cut into biscuits. Place 1 inch apart on ungreased cookie sheet.
  • Sprinkle with cinnamon. Prick with fork.
  • Bake 12 to 15 minutes at 450 degrees.
  • Cool on rack.
